Peer reviewedWebb, David – Education 3-13, 1979
The author surveyed a cross-section of parents about their preferences among thirty forms of home-school contact. First preference was for an evening open house with an interview with the class teacher. The total preference rankings are discussed in comparison to Plowden Report recommendations and actual school practices. (SJL)
